碳纤维布加固带侧门洞墙片试验与计算分析

摘要
为研究碳纤维布对低强度砖砌体墙片的加固效果,采用1个对比试件,2个加固试件,进行碳纤维布加固低强度有构造柱带侧门洞墙片在低周期往复荷载作用下的抗震性能试验,对加固后墙片的破坏形态、变形性能、耗能能力及承载力作了全面分析,结果表明碳纤维布用于低强度砖砌体墙片的抗震加固是有效的.并探讨了碳纤维布加固有构造柱带侧门洞墙片时的受力机理,分析加固后墙片的抗剪承载力,提出简化计算公式,可为加固工程的设计提供参考.
In order to study the effect in using carbon fiber sheet(CFS) to strengthen low strength masonry,the seismic reinforcement experiment of low strength brick wall with constructional columns and a side door by carbon fiber sheet is done under lower cycle reversal loads based on one contrastive wall and two strengthened walls.The strengthened brick wall's failure shape,deformation,energy consumption and load bearing capacity are generally analyzed,and the results show that the strengthening effect is obvious.Then CFS's bearing capacity and the wall's shearing capacity are analyzed,and the simplified calculating formula is presented,which provides the reference for the design.
